WhatsApp: +86 18221755073If a ball mill uses little or no water during grinding, it is a 'dry' mill. If a ball mill uses water during grinding, it is a 'wet' mill. A typical ball mill will have a drum length that is 1 or 1.5 times the drum diameter. Ball mills with a drum length to diameter ratio greater than 1.5 are referred to as tube mills.

WhatsApp: +86 18221755073mesh (1.7 mm) ensuring that the ball mill will work efficiently. Coarser screens than 10 mm will cause serious losses in ball mill efficiency. Ball mill feed must never exceed 80% passing 3 mm if reasonable ball mill efficiency is expected. WhatsApp: +86 18221755073Mill Type Overview. Three types of mill design are common. The Overflow Discharge mill is best suited for fine grinding to 75 – 106 microns.; The Diaphram or Grate Discharge mill keeps coarse particles within the mill for additional grinding and typically used for grinds to 150 – 250 microns.; The Center-Periphery Discharge mill has feed reporting from both …
WhatsApp: +86 18221755073Ball mills and grinding tools Cement ball mills are typically two-chamber mills (Figure 2), where the first chamber has larger media with lifting liners installed, providing the coarse grinding stage, whereas, in the second chamber, medium and fine grinding is carried out with smaller media and classifying liners.

WhatsApp: +86 18221755073A practical case of ball mill foundation is examined herein. The diameter of mill is 8.0 m with length of 13.1 m, operating at 12 rpm. The height of mill shaft is 18.1 m above ground.
